Imprint


International Catrobat Association

Headquarters:
International Catrobat Association
c/o Institute of Software Technology
Graz University of Technology
Inffeldgasse 16B/II, A-8010 Graz
Austria – European Union

contact@catrobat.org
+1 (650) 427-9594